Hi team,

Before I hand off the 3.2 release, please note the humidity sensor drift reported on Verdana controllers in the Elmbrook trial site. Drift exceeds 4% after roughly ten days of continuous operation; firmware 3.2.1 adds an automatic recalibration cycle every 72 hours. Support should advise growers to install 3.2.1 and trigger a manual recalibration once. The hotfix bundle must be verified before distribution, so I'm including the signing key used for the 3.2.1 packages below.

release key, fahof-yagap: bky3_m5d

## Deploying the Fuelscope report

The fleet fuel-usage report ships as a nightly job on the Dunmore batch cluster — nothing fancy. If a customer says numbers look off, first check that last night's run actually completed before digging deeper. Redeploys are safe to rerun; the job is idempotent. Most support fixes are just config tweaks. The settings the job currently runs with are listed below.

deployment values, yageg-hahig:
WENAEL_HOST=wenael.tolvaqlabs.internal
WENAEL_PORT=4000

Welcome aboard. This summarises where the Ostrel Sync launch stands ahead of your first review. Beta feedback from the Kelverton pilot group closed last week with satisfactory stability scores, though onboarding friction remains a concern. Marketing lead Priya Venstrom has staged the campaign in three waves, beginning with existing Ostrel Core customers. Pricing and channel decisions are locked; launch date is pending your sign-off. The strategic rationale behind the timing is summarised confidentially below.

board note of yahig-yahif: Silmirox Works plans to raise the Aldius list price by 18.5 percent in January. The steering committee signed off on a budget of $141.9 million for Project Tamix. The renewal with Eliysek Logistics closes at $114.1 million a year, 18.9 percent below the last contract. Project Gordor slips by a full year because of the supplier delay.

Night-shift staff: Floor 4 of the Tellhaven Building opens this week. After 21:00, access is via the rear stairwell only; the lifts are locked out overnight during the settling period. Complete a walk-through of the new floor once per shift and log it. The stairwell keypad accepts the code below.

badge for yahop-fawep: bdg-XBKXI-68071